To achieve a greater insight into the host response to vaccination with C-strain, custom porcine microarrays were designed and utilised to analyse the differences in gene expression in host tonsil cells between pigs that were vaccinated with C-strain or given a mock vaccination. These pigs were then subsequently challenged with a virulent strain of CSFV within the window before an adaptive immune response can be mounted. Tonsil cells were harvested for transcriptomic analysis at various time points within the pre-adaptive protection window and analysed to identify subsets of genes that may be integral to this early protection phenotype. In brief, 18 Large White/Landrace crossbreed pigs of 8 to 10 weeks of age were randomly assigned to one of two groups. Five days prior to challenge (day 0), the animals in group 1(n = 9) were vaccinated with 2 ml of C-strain vaccine into the brachiocephalous muscle (as recommended by the manufacturer [Riemser Arzneimittel AG]), and group 2 (n = 9) was intranasally inoculated with 1 ml of mock virus supernatant. On day 5, groups 1 and 2 were inoculated intranasally with 105 TCID50 of CSFV Brescia strain. On day 5 (Challenge Day 0), 8 (Challenge Day 3) and 10 (Challenge Day 5), three animals were euthanized from groups 1 and 2, and the tonsils were collected. Please note that Sample titles refer to days post challenge.
